Output bfbae8119980306e264cbb53ead1f7df2d031b7c26ea62bde2e7976e63c527b0:0

value
19827
script pubkey
OP_0 OP_PUSHBYTES_20 0004ad8e7697602ce0a21eaebaf5f8ddd8aced04
address
bc1qqqz2mrnkjaszec9zr6ht4a0cmhv2emgykxjyae
transaction
bfbae8119980306e264cbb53ead1f7df2d031b7c26ea62bde2e7976e63c527b0
confirmations
166096
spent
true